AI aside, there doesn't seem to be much from FM07 that isn't in FM08.
If anything ?

Scotty

ps. I particularly like the new FM08 transfers management screen. It's easily missed but allows you to manage incoming offers for players more easily and choose which one to accept or decline from one screen.

I miss not being able to praise players when I want.

In 08, you have to see what the fans think of the player, if they like his performances in the 'confidence' section. Only then you can praise them

I'm the manager, I should be able to praise when I want
